Malayan Cement Kanthan Cement Plant is a cement plant in Malaysia. Cement plants heat limestone to 1,400°C in rotary kilns — one of the hottest industrial processes — and must control temperature precisely across the entire kiln length. It is operated by Malayan Cement Bhd. It emits about 1,112,057 t CO₂e a year from Climate TRACE. That is 2.6% of the CO₂e from the 39 facilities in Malaysia that have an emissions figure in IndustryAtlas.

Carbon cost and Scope 1 emissions
At its reported 1.1M t CO₂e/yr (Scope 1), Malayan Cement Kanthan Cement Plant carries no domestic carbon price — and as a CBAM-covered product, its 1.1M t at the EU CBAM rate (€75/t) is €83.8M/yr of exposure on EU-bound exports. CBAM share rises from 2.5% (2026) to 100% by 2034. No domestic carbon price — but cement, steel, aluminium, fertilizer and hydrogen exported to the EU face CBAM at €75/t (rising to 100% by 2034).

Site climate & environmental severity
This site sits in a corrosive environment (estimated ISO 9223 class C4 — High), with humidity / wetness the leading environmental stress.
In this site’s local climate, a bare 150 °C surface sheds about 1261 W/m² to ambient — roughly 0.97× the loss at a 20 °C reference.
